Isobu, the three-tailed beast, exhibits traits that align with the ISFP (The Adventurer) personality type. ISFPs are known for their artistic nature, sensitivity, and appreciation for beauty, reflecting Isobu's unique qualities.
Key Traits of an ISFP
ISFPs are characterized by:
Creative and Artistic: ISFPs often express themselves through art and creativity. Isobu’s fluid and graceful movements showcase this artistic flair.
Sensitive and Empathetic: ISFPs have a deep emotional understanding of others. Isobu’s connections with those around him highlight his empathetic nature.
Independent and Free-Spirited: ISFPs value their independence and seek freedom. Isobu’s desire to be free from conflict embodies this trait.
Appreciation for Nature: ISFPs have a strong connection to nature. Isobu’s affinity for the natural world reflects this appreciation.
Isobu’s ISFP Nature in Action
Isobu’s creativity, sensitivity, independence, and connection to nature illustrate the essence of the ISFP personality type. His gentle yet powerful presence makes him a unique and memorable character.
